HTML Semantic Projects

...

This project focuses on complex content hierarchy. It demonstrates how to handle multiple articles, sections, and nested navigation without falling into the "div soup" trap.

  • Key Semantic Features:
    1. article & section: : Used to encapsulate independent stories and thematic groupings.
    2. aside: For related links, advertisements, or "quick facts" that supplement the main content.
    3. figure & figcaption: To provide context to images, making them more than just visual fluff.

  • The Result: A high-performance news site that SEO crawlers love because they can instantly identify the most important headlines.
